Handover: report export timezones (Pellwright Analytics)

Hi — before you take over on-call, a heads-up on the export service. All report timestamps are stored in UTC, but Pellwright renders exports in the requesting tenant's zone, resolved at generation time, not download time. The DST bug from last quarter is fixed, but cached exports generated before the fix may still show a one-hour skew; regenerating clears it. Never change the renderer zone directly — tenants override it themselves. The current runtime settings are listed below.

service settings:
WENIX_HOST=wenix.tolvaqlabs.internal
WENIX_PORT=8000

Welcome to the Stocktide plugin ecosystem! Your plugin hooks into the nightly inventory reconciliation job, which compares warehouse counts from Bindle Depot against the ledger in Tallyhouse. Don't worry if your first run flags mismatches — that's normal while your adapter warms up. One thing before you start: your plugin vault needs to be unlockable if the reconciliation queue ever gets wedged. Use the recovery passphrase shown below.

unlock words, hahaf-fajeg: quenmir-belius

To the dispatch desk,

Please schedule transport of two medical coolers from the Fennbrook depot to the Oakwell field clinic tomorrow before 08:00. The coolers must remain upright, unopened, and within temperature range for the full route; the driver should verify the seals on arrival. The confidential hand-over instruction follows immediately below.

drop instructions, hahip-badug: the quenox ralath courier leaves the kaseth fraiel rusiel tameth belys istdor ralion giliel ledger at gate 7830 under passcode 165413